Summary
Locoregional radiation therapy after mastectomy offers survival benefits but carries risks. Careful planning can minimize treatment-related side effects for breast cancer patients.

Background:
- The use of locoregional radiation therapy (LRT) post-mastectomy is debated.
- LRT can decrease tumor recurrence and improve survival, yet it poses risks of morbidity.
Purpose of the Study:
- To review the technical aspects of postmastectomy radiation therapy (PMRT).
- To examine the relationship between PMRT techniques and treatment-related morbidity.
Main Methods:
- Review of technical considerations in radiation field setup for PMRT.
- Analysis of common challenges in radiation field planning.
Main Results:
- Potential for reduced tumor relapse and improved survival with PMRT.
- Identification of technical setup issues that may lead to morbidity.
Conclusions:
- Careful radiation treatment planning is crucial for minimizing adverse effects of PMRT.
- Optimizing technical aspects of PMRT can enhance patient outcomes and safety.
